Karl Wittich

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Karl Wittich (born June 25, 1840 in Berlin , † November 1916 in Dresden ) was a German historian . His research focus was on the events and characters of the Thirty Years' War .

Life

Wittich appears in the title of his treatise on the origin of the Duchy of Lorraine , published in Göttingen in 1862, with the title of doctor . In 1870 he acquired the venia docendi at the University of Jena . From 1874 to 1877 he was an associate professor there. Later he lived in Dresden. In numerous archives he examined historical sources that had previously been ignored. One of the main interests was the question of who was responsible for the devastating city fire when Magdeburg was conquered in 1631 . As a Protestant, contrary to the prevailing Protestant historiography, he came to the conclusion that with all historically achievable probability Dietrich von Falkenberg was the organizer of the city fire that thwarted Tilly and Pappenheim's goals.

Wittich published several monographs , as well as the ADB articles on Gustav II Adolf of Sweden , Otto Ludwig von Salm-Kyrburg-Mörchingen , Gottfried Heinrich zu Pappenheim , Johann Friedrich Struensee , Tilly and Wallenstein .

Monographs

  • The creation of the Duchy of Lorraine . Göttingen 1862 ( books.google.de )
  • The destruction of Magdeburg in 1631. 1st half. Dissertation on obtaining the Venia Docendi at the Philosophical Faculty in Jena . Berlin 1870 ( books.google.de )
  • Magdeburg. Gustav Adolf and Tilly. 1st volume. Critical investigations into the history of the Thirty Years' War using mostly unprinted sources . Berlin 1874 ( Textarchiv - Internet Archive )
  • Struensee . Leipzig 1879 ( Textarchiv - Internet Archive )
  • Dietrich von Falkenberg, Colonel and Court Marshal Gustav Adolfs. A contribution to the history of the Thirty Years War . Magdeburg 1892 ( Textarchiv - Internet Archive )
  • Pappenheim and Falkenberg. A contribution to the characterization of the local patriotic historiography of Magdeburg . Berlin 1894 ( Textarchiv - Internet Archive )
